Purple

The color #664171 is a purple that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 102, 65, 113 and HSL values of 286°, 27%, 35%.

Complementary Colors for #664171

The complementary color for #664171 is #4C7141.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

Analogous Colors for #664171

The analogous colors for #664171 are #4E4171 and #714164. These three colors sit next to each other on the color wheel, creating a natural and harmonious color combination.

Triadic Colors for #664171

The triadic colors for #664171 are #716641 and #417166. These three colors are evenly spaced around the color wheel, offering a vibrant and balanced color combination.
